Sourcing guidance for Hip-Hop Used Clothes
What are the key quality grading standards for Hip-Hop used clothes in B2B sourcing?
In the second-hand clothing industry, products are typically categorized into Grade A (Cream) and Grade B. For Hip-Hop styles, Grade A must have no holes, no permanent stains, and no significant fading. Since Hip-Hop fashion relies heavily on oversized aesthetics and graphic integrity, you must ensure that screen prints are not cracked and that the elasticity of waistbands and cuffs remains intact. Always request a detailed sorting list to confirm the ratio of hoodies, baggy jeans, and graphic tees.
How can I verify the authenticity of 'Vintage' or 'Branded' Hip-Hop apparel?
Authenticity is a major risk in the used clothing market. You should require suppliers to provide clear photos of neck tags, wash labels, and stitching patterns. For high-value vintage items, look for single-stitch construction (common in 90s apparel) and YKK zippers. Professional suppliers on Made-in-China.com often provide video inspections of the sorting process to prove they are not mixing in low-quality counterfeits or modern fast-fashion replicas.
What compliance and hygiene standards are mandatory for importing used clothing?
Most countries require a Fumigation Certificate and a Phytosanitary Certificate to ensure the goods are free from pests and pathogens. Additionally, a Disinfection Certificate is crucial to prove the clothes have been professionally cleaned. Ensure the supplier complies with ISO 9001 for quality management and check if the destination country has specific environmental or textile waste regulations that might restrict the import of certain synthetic fibers.
What are the specific packaging requirements for bulk used clothing to optimize shipping costs?
Used clothes are typically packed in compressed bales (45kg to 100kg). To maximize container space, use high-pressure hydraulic baling machines. A 40ft HC container can usually hold 280 to 300 bales (approx. 25-28 tons). For Hip-Hop gear, which often includes heavy denim and thick hoodies, ensure the bale wrapping is waterproof to prevent mildew during long sea transits.
Cross-Border Purchasing Considerations for Used Apparel
What are the common risks when sourcing used clothing internationally?
The primary risk is 'Weight Padding', where suppliers include heavy, non-target items (like rags or stones) to meet weight requirements. Another risk is 'Grade Mixing', where Grade B items are hidden inside Grade A bales. To mitigate this, use third-party inspection services (like SGS or BV) and only work with Diamond or Gold suppliers on Made-in-China.com who have a verified track record of export consistency.
How should I negotiate pricing and MOQs for Hip-Hop used clothes?
Pricing is usually calculated per kilogram or per pound. For specific 'Hip-Hop' mixes, the price is higher than general mixed rags. Negotiate based on the percentage of 'A-Grade' items and the inclusion of premium brands. A standard MOQ is usually one 20ft container, but for first-time buyers, you can negotiate a trial order of 5-10 bales to verify the sorting quality before committing to a full container.
What are the best practices for secure transactions in this industry?
Always use Secured Payment terms or Letters of Credit (L/C) for large volumes. Avoid sending full payments via untraceable methods. Ensure the Proforma Invoice (PI) explicitly states the grading criteria, weight per bale, and the specific mix ratio (e.g., 30% Hoodies, 40% Wide-leg Pants, 30% T-shirts). This documentation is vital if a dispute regarding quality arises after the container is opened.
How do I handle customs clearance for used textiles in my country?
Customs policies for used clothing vary significantly. Some countries (e.g., in Southeast Asia or Africa) have strict quotas or temporary bans. You must confirm that your HS Code (typically 6309.00) is allowed. Provide a detailed Packing List and ensure all Disinfection Certificates are original and match the container number to avoid costly port storage fees or seizure by customs authorities.
